Direct Detection of the Axion Scalar Field Using Trapped Ion Quantum Sensor

The atomic valence electron of a trapped ion can couple to the axion field a = a0 cos ωt via a derivative fermionic interaction equivalent to an oscillating, monochromatic scalar field Beff ∼  ∇a. The axion field oscillates at its Compton frequency ω proportional to the mass of the axion particle ma, and the strength of the effective magnetic field is proportional to the tangential velocity v, of the Sun’s orbit about the galactic centre. Through this axion-electron spin coupling, the atom would experience a time-modulate phase oscillating at the Compton frequency. In this paper, we describe a sensing protocol that leverages techniques in quantum sensing to enhance the phase measurement sensitivity for a single trapped ion qubit to time-dependent phases. We experimentally demonstrate that our protocol improves the quantum Fischer information scaling with measurement time almost quadratically, Fω ∝ T1.75(3). Lastly, we present our plans to improve the protocol using entangled qubits and further enhance our sensitivity to time-dependent phases.
